Step-by-Step Instructions

Adhering to a well-structured set of instructions is paramount for ensuring that your cabinet hardware replacement is not only successful but also a remarkably stress-free endeavor. Armed with the appropriate tools and sensible installation tips, you can transform this DIY project into a delightful undertaking that significantly elevates your home's aesthetic appeal.

Before diving in, gather the essential tools—think screwdriver, measuring tape, and level—as having everything on hand will streamline your efforts and prevent any last-minute scrambles. It’s also prudent to select a comfortable workspace where you can visualize the design and layout of your new hardware; after all, one must ensure that creativity flows as smoothly as the process itself.

Begin by carefully removing the old knobs or handles, taking care to avoid any damage to the surfaces. Once that’s accomplished, measure and mark the locations for the new hardware, ensuring that they are level and evenly spaced. This meticulous attention to detail will not only make a visible impact on the finished look but will also enhance functionality, leaving you with a result that fills you with both satisfaction and a touch of pride.

Replacing Door Knobs, Drawer Pulls, and More

Replacing Door Knobs, Drawer Pulls, and More

Replacing door knobs and updating drawer pulls may seem like minor tasks, but they wield significant power in the realm of home decor. These seemingly small alterations can effortlessly connect with your cabinet hardware updates, crafting a cohesive and stylish atmosphere throughout your abode while enhancing practicality.

To embark on this hardware adventure, one must first contemplate the overarching theme of the home. The options are as varied as a fine wine selection, ranging from sleek, modern finishes to charming vintage-inspired designs that could make even your grandmother nod in approval.

Proper installation is the unsung hero of this endeavor, so arm yourself with the right tools—namely, a screwdriver and a tape measure—to ensure precision. In terms of door knobs, a careful alignment with existing holes can save you from the unwelcome fate of extraneous drilling, a task often deemed tedious at best.

As for drawer pulls, take the time to explore an array of lengths and styles, ensuring that your choice not only fits like a glove but also enhances the existing cabinetry's aesthetic.
